After a bit of legal wrangling, Insomniac Games finally releases the action-packed Fuse announcement trailer

NEWS | ? Comments |

Author: Peter Grimm  

Two days ago, Insomniac Games re-unveiled their action-packed co-op shooter Overstrike, now known by the title Fuse. A new trailer was promised to be released on that day, but a "last minute legal issue" prevented that from happening. Now, the trailer has finally arrived and has been posted below, so we can all go on living.

After a bit of legal wrangling, Insomniac Games finally releases the action-packed Fuse announcement trailer

Watching the trailer for the first time, my initial kneejerk reaction was something akin to "Dang, this looks like nearly every other shooter out there… just with more creative kills." That's just me, though I can imagine that fans of Ratchet & Clank's gonzo weaponry ought to be pleased to see Insomniac is not giving that up here.

Look for Fuse in March 2013.
